From: Lucien Gentis Date: Sun, 12 Mar 2017 15:46:15 +0000 (+0000) Subject: Rebuild. X-Git-Tag: 2.5.0-alpha~564 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=02e2484bcc1711106ad5c9b647d690cf3b56d23b;p=thirdparty%2Fapache%2Fhttpd.git Rebuild. git-svn-id: https://svn.apache.org/repos/asf/httpd/httpd/trunk@1786599 13f79535-47bb-0310-9956-ffa450edef68 --- diff --git a/docs/manual/mod/core.html.fr b/docs/manual/mod/core.html.fr index e2c25d42298..ebc3867b99b 100644 --- a/docs/manual/mod/core.html.fr +++ b/docs/manual/mod/core.html.fr @@ -75,8 +75,10 @@ disponibles
  • HttpProtocolOptions
  • <If>
  • <IfDefine>
  • +
  • <IfDirective>
  • <IfFile>
  • <IfModule>
  • +
  • <IfSection>
  • Include
  • IncludeOptional
  • KeepAlive
  • @@ -2441,6 +2443,52 @@ test retourne "vrai" au d </IfDefine> + +
    top
    +

    Directive <IfDirective>

    + + + + + + + +
    Description:Regroupe des directives dont le traitement est conditionné par la +présence ou l'absence d'une directive particulière
    Syntaxe:<IfDirective [!]directive-name> ... + </IfDirective>
    Contexte:configuration du serveur, serveur virtuel, répertoire, .htaccess
    AllowOverride:All
    Statut:Core
    Module:core
    +

    La section <IfDirective + test>...</IfDirective> permet de regrouper des + directives dont le traitement n'est effectué que si une directive + particulière est présente, autrement dit si l'expression test est + évaluée à true. Si l'expression test est évaluée à false, toutes + les lignes qui se trouvent entre les balises de début et de fin de la + section sont ignorées.

    + +

    L'expression test de la section <IfDirective> peut prendre les deux formes + suivantes :

    + + + +

    Dans le premier cas, les directives qui se situent entre les balises de + début et de fin de la section ne sont traitées que si une directive de nom + directive-name est disponible à cet instant. Dans le second cas, la condition est + inversée, et les directives ne sont traitées que si + directive-name n'est pas disponible.

    + +
    Cette section ne doit être utilisée que si vous devez partager le même + fichier de configuration entre plusieurs versions de + httpd, sans tenir compte de la disponibilité de telle ou + telle directive. Dans une configuration standard, il est inutile de placer + les directives dans des sections <IfDirective>.
    + +

    Voir aussi

    +
    top

    Directive <IfFile>

    @@ -2531,6 +2579,61 @@ module> ... </IfModule> pas nécessaire de placer les directives à l'intérieur de sections <IfModule>.
    + +
    top
    +

    Directive <IfSection>

    + + + + + + + +
    Description:Regroupe des directives dont le traitement est conditionné par la +présence ou l'absence d'une section particulière
    Syntaxe:<IfSection [!]section-name> ... + </IfSection>
    Contexte:configuration du serveur, serveur virtuel, répertoire, .htaccess
    AllowOverride:All
    Statut:Core
    Module:core
    +

    La section <IfSection + test>...</IfSection> permet de regrouper des + directives dont le traitement n'est effectué que si une section de + configuration particulière est présente. Une section, par exemple <VirtualHost>, permet de regrouper des directives + et possède un nom précédé du caractère "<".

    + +

    Les directives situées à l'intérieur d'une section <IfSection> ne sont traitées que si l'expression + test est évaluée à true. Si l'expression test est + évaluée à false, toutes les lignes situées entre les balises de début et de + fin de la section sont ignorées.

    + +

    section-name doit être spécifié sans les caractères de début + "<" ou fin ">". L'expression test de la section <IfSection> peut prendre deux formes :

    + + + +

    Dans le premier cas, les directives qui se situent entre les balises de + début et de fin de la section ne sont traitées que si une section de nom + section-name est disponible à cet instant. Dans le second cas, la condition est + inversée, et les directives ne sont traitées que si + section-name n'est pas disponible.

    + +

    Par exemple :

    + +
    <IfSection VirtualHost>
    +   ...
    +</IfSection>
    + + +
    Cette section ne doit être utilisée que si vous devez partager le même + fichier de configuration entre plusieurs versions de + httpd, sans tenir compte de la disponibilité de telle ou + telle section. Dans une configuration standard, il est inutile de placer + les directives dans des sections <IfSection>.
    + +

    Voir aussi

    +
    top

    Directive Include

    diff --git a/docs/manual/mod/core.xml.meta b/docs/manual/mod/core.xml.meta index b9d96ee4c52..e78755527af 100644 --- a/docs/manual/mod/core.xml.meta +++ b/docs/manual/mod/core.xml.meta @@ -10,7 +10,7 @@ de en es - fr + fr ja tr diff --git a/docs/manual/mod/directives.html.fr b/docs/manual/mod/directives.html.fr index 8de206262d7..554619db846 100644 --- a/docs/manual/mod/directives.html.fr +++ b/docs/manual/mod/directives.html.fr @@ -350,8 +350,10 @@
  • IdleShutdown
  • <If>
  • <IfDefine>
  • +
  • <IfDirective>
  • <IfFile>
  • <IfModule>
  • +
  • <IfSection>
  • <IfVersion>
  • ImapBase
  • ImapDefault
  • diff --git a/docs/manual/mod/mod_log_debug.xml.meta b/docs/manual/mod/mod_log_debug.xml.meta index b0ef3d604a7..d52c5b7c16e 100644 --- a/docs/manual/mod/mod_log_debug.xml.meta +++ b/docs/manual/mod/mod_log_debug.xml.meta @@ -8,6 +8,6 @@ en - fr + fr diff --git a/docs/manual/mod/mod_proxy.html.fr b/docs/manual/mod/mod_proxy.html.fr index 046a61a9992..65a7450b088 100644 --- a/docs/manual/mod/mod_proxy.html.fr +++ b/docs/manual/mod/mod_proxy.html.fr @@ -475,9 +475,10 @@ ProxyPass "/examples" "http://backend.example.com/examples" timeout=10 </Location> -

    La définition de la variable d'environnement "no-proxy" permet de - désactiver mod_proxy dans le traitement de la requête - courante. Cette variable doit être définie via la directive SetEnvIf car la directive SetEnv n'est pas évaluée assez tôt.

    +

    A partir de la version 2.4.26 du serveur HTTP Apache, la définition de + la variable d'environnement "no-proxy" permet de désactiver + mod_proxy dans le traitement de la requête courante. + Cette variable doit être définie via la directive SetEnvIf car la directive SetEnv n'est pas évaluée assez tôt.

    top
    @@ -1241,7 +1242,8 @@ ProxyPass "/mirror/foo" "http://backend.example.com" la plus spécifique qui l'emportera.

    Pour les mêmes raisons, les exclusions doivent se situer avant - les directives ProxyPass générales. La variable + les directives ProxyPass générales. A partir de la + version 2.4.26 du serveur HTTP Apache, la variable d'environnement "no-proxy" est une alternative aux exclusions et constitue le seul moyen de configurer une exclusion pour une directive ProxyPass dans le contexte d'une section Location. Cette variable doit être définie via diff --git a/docs/manual/mod/mod_proxy.xml.meta b/docs/manual/mod/mod_proxy.xml.meta index f0185375d44..38a79fdda73 100644 --- a/docs/manual/mod/mod_proxy.xml.meta +++ b/docs/manual/mod/mod_proxy.xml.meta @@ -8,7 +8,7 @@ en - fr + fr ja diff --git a/docs/manual/mod/quickreference.html.fr b/docs/manual/mod/quickreference.html.fr index 5fe2c78614c..c5df121d038 100644 --- a/docs/manual/mod/quickreference.html.fr +++ b/docs/manual/mod/quickreference.html.fr @@ -674,12 +674,18 @@ requ <IfDefine [!]paramètre> ... </IfDefine>svdhCContient des directives qui ne s'appliqueront que si un test retourne "vrai" au démarrage du serveur -<IfFile [!]parameter-name> ... - </IfFile>svdhCRegroupe des directives qui ne seront traitées que si un fichier +<IfDirective [!]directive-name> ... + </IfDirective>svdhCRegroupe des directives dont le traitement est conditionné par la +présence ou l'absence d'une directive particulière +<IfFile [!]parameter-name> ... + </IfFile>svdhCRegroupe des directives qui ne seront traitées que si un fichier existe au démarrage -<IfModule [!]fichier module|identificateur -module> ... </IfModule>svdhCContient des directives qui ne s'appliquent qu'en fonction +<IfModule [!]fichier module|identificateur +module> ... </IfModule>svdhCContient des directives qui ne s'appliquent qu'en fonction de la présence ou de l'absence d'un module spécifique +<IfSection [!]section-name> ... + </IfSection>svdhCRegroupe des directives dont le traitement est conditionné par la +présence ou l'absence d'une section particulière <IfVersion [[!]operator] version> ... </IfVersion>svdhEcontains version dependent configuration ImapBase map|referer|URL http://nom_serveur/ +svdhBValeur par défaut de la directive base des